  18. Currently if you export an AD document with hidden layers to SVG, the hidden layers won't be included in the exported SVG. It would be extremely beneficial to have hidden layers included in the export with an attribute style="display: none"; for use in interactive applications.

Currently, if I copy-paste between artboards, the objected pasted on another artboard is centered on the artboard, instead of getting the same coordinates it has(s) in the artboard it came from. This is inconsistent with the copy-paste behavior within the same artboard, so it would be nice nice if paste in place worked across artboards as well.
